Education institution attending

In 2021, 1,991 people in Macquarie Park were attending university. This represents 18.0% of the population, compared to 7.7% in the City of Ryde.

The share of Macquarie Park's population attending educational institutions reflects the age structure of the population, as it is influenced by the number of children attending school; proximity to tertiary education, which can mean young adults leaving home to be nearer to educational facilities and; the degree to which people are seeking out educational opportunities in adulthood, especially in their late teens and early twenties.

This data is often combined with Age Structure to identify areas with significant university student populations.

Dominant groups

Analysis of the share of the population attending educational institutions in Macquarie Park in 2021 compared to the City of Ryde shows that there was a lower proportion attending primary school, a lower proportion attending secondary school, and a higher proportion engaged in tertiary level education.

Overall, 4.0% of the population were attending primary school, 2.0% of the population were attending secondary institutions, and 21.2% were learning at a tertiary level, compared with 7.3%, 5.3% and 10.4% respectively for the City of Ryde.

The major differences between the share of the population attending learning institutions in Macquarie Park and the City of Ryde were:

  • A larger percentage of persons attending University (18.0% compared to 7.7%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ons not attending (65.0% compared to 69.9%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ons attending a secondary school (any type) (2.0% compared to 5.3%)
  • A smaller percentage of persons attending a primary school (any type) (4.0% compared to 7.3%)

Emerging groups

From 2016 to 2021, Macquarie Park's population increased by 2,921 people (+35.9%). This represents an average annual change of 6.32% per year over the period.

The largest changes in the number of persons attending education institutions in Macquarie Park, between 2016 and 2021 were in those who nominated:

  • TAFE/Vocational (+220 persons)
  • Primary school (+194 persons)
  • Primary - Government (+155 persons)
  • University (-108 persons)
